North Central Utility (NCU) is looking for a self-motivated and results-driven Trailer Technician/Mechanic to represent NCU in the semi-trailer service industry. North Central Utility is one of the largest semi-trailer dealerships in the nation and the largest in the North Central region with 10 locations throughout Wisconsin, Minnesota and North Dakota. We offer reefer, dry van and flatbed trailers from Utility Trailer Manufacturing at all locations and vocational trailers from MAC Trailers in Wisconsin - we sell new and used semi-trailers. With Moore Space, we offer temporary storage container solutions as well. Our parts department has an extensive inventory in Heavy-Duty Truck/Tractor and Trailer parts. Our broad product line and geographic coverage ensures we are a “One Stop Shop” for truck and semi-trailer parts. Our service department offers everything from routine maintenance, certified DOT inspections to precision laser alignment, as well as complete wreck repair for trailers of all makes and models. No job is too big or too small for our skilled service technicians. This position is a safety-sensitive position, requiring pre-employment and post-accident drug testing.
